In this episode of Global Economic Press, Alex Brady explores the transformative role of ASUS Republic of Gamers in the realm of collegiate esports and educational technology. The podcast highlights ASUS's recent accolade, the "Higher Education Educational Technology Deployment of the Year" award, from the Educational Technology Breakthrough Awards. This recognition underscores ASUS's commitment to revolutionizing educational technology by deploying comprehensive gaming ecosystems across North American colleges. By partnering with major collegiate esports organizations, ASUS Republic of Gamers has supported over 4,000 varsity student-athletes and powered competitions across more than 1,400 campuses, fostering a new era of educational engagement through esports. The podcast delves into the specifics of ASUS's deployment, which includes tournament-grade setups featuring the Republic of Gamers G700 and GM700 personal computers, along with professional-grade peripherals. These setups not only enhance the competitive experience but also serve as a catalyst for student interest in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ics fields, game development, and digital content creation. The episode emphasizes the broader educational mission of ASUS Republic of Gamers, which aims to integrate elite technology into the academic and career development of students.
